Q: When does a subscription start? Can it be purchased now but used later? What if I purchase a combination package consisting of multiple courses?
A: All subscriptions go into effect from the date/time it is activated and not the date/time of setup/purchase. This process of activating a subscription after purchase allows you flexibility of starting a subscription when you are truly ready to utilize it. If your initial purchase consists of multiple courses (qbank, self-assessment exam form, CCS), you need to activate each of them individually via your account on our website.

Q: Is there a guest account or trial option to test the product prior to purchase?
A: We do not offer guest/trial accounts to test our product(s). However, you can view a demo of our software from each of the product pages. You will need to have Adobe Flash installed on your system to view the demo.

Q: Is the software accessible via mobile device (Android powered phone, Blackberry, iPhone, etc.)?
A: Mobile devices lack the necessary resolution of 1024x768 pixels, hence our services cannot be used from any mobile (or) other hand-held devices. It is recommended you consult system requirements to use our offerings via http://www.usmleworld.com/system_requirements.aspx page.

Q: How often is the content updated?
A: All of our qbanks have a finite set of questions and we routinely review and update them based on new research, changes in diagnostic and patient management practices. Question containing older or non-relevant material are replaced with updated question content. Once a new question is added or an existing question is updated, it is automatically made available to all users with an active subscription to that particular course (regardless of their course subscription duration).
- Content for Step 1 does not change that often as it is based on core scientific principals
- Content for Step 2 is added and/or changed based on new diagnostic procedure and medical research (this occurs quite frequently)
- Content for Step 3 is also changed based on new protocols in patient management (not as frequently as Step 2)

The self-assessment scores are an estimate based on other users performance in our self-assessment exam and users typically do not share their exact score after the test for us to generate any direct correlation with the data. Based on the feedback we received from prior subscribers, their score was accurate within 10 points within 7 days of taking our self-assessment exam. This gap increased as their test date was further away from them taking our self-assessment exam.
